Hiking around Schwendi offers diverse and gentle landscapes, characterized by picturesque hills, lush green meadows, and the extensive Holzstöcke forest. The region is nestled between the Iller and Danube rivers, providing varied terrain that includes open fields and wooded sections. Well-maintained trail networks cater to various preferences, with a focus on easy hiking trails suitable for all fitness levels. These paths often traverse significant forest areas and may include water bodies, highlighting the region's commitment to nature conservation.

Schwendi offers a wide selection of hiking opportunities, with over 100 trails to explore. These include 58 easy routes and 45 moderate options, ensuring there's a path for every preference and ability.
The region around Schwendi is characterized by diverse and gentle landscapes. You'll find picturesque hills, lush green meadows, and extensive sections of the Holzstöcke forest. Trails often traverse open fields, wooded areas, and may include water bodies, reflecting the area's commitment to nature conservation.
Yes, Schwendi is well-suited for family outings, with a focus on easy hiking trails. Many routes feature gentle gradients and varied scenery, making them enjoyable for all ages. An example is the Small hydroelectric power plant loop from Schwendi, which is an easy 6.9 km path.
Absolutely. Schwendi boasts a network of well-maintained paths, including numerous circular routes. These are designed to bring you back to your starting point, offering convenience and varied scenery. The Sonniger Platz loop from Orsenhausen is a popular easy circular path traversing open fields and wooded sections.
Beyond the natural beauty, hikers can encounter several points of interest. The Small hydroelectric power plant loop from Schwendi features a small hydroelectric power plant. You can also explore historical sites like the nearby Gutenzell Monastery, which can be incorporated into longer loops such as the Gutenzell Monastery – Ilgenweiher loop from Huggenlaubach. Additionally, highlights like the Krummbach Water Engineering Heritage Trail offer insights into local history.
Yes, several trails in the region feature water bodies. The Forest Path View – Forest pond with bench loop from Weihungszell leads through the extensive Holzstöcke forest and past a tranquil forest pond. Another option is the Forest lake – Forest Path View loop from Weihungszell, which also offers scenic views of forest lakes.

Schwendi offers enjoyable hiking experiences throughout much of the year. The lush green meadows and extensive forests are particularly beautiful in spring and summer. Autumn brings vibrant colors to the wooded areas, while the gentle terrain can also be suitable for winter walks, depending on conditions.
Yes, the region has a rich history. Schwendi itself features a historic market square with charming half-timbered houses and St. Michael's Church with its Baroque altar. Nearby, you can find Achstetten Castle, dating from the 16th century. For a deeper dive into local heritage, the Local History Society Museum offers insights into the region's past.
Hiking around Schwendi is characterized by its gentle gradients and varied terrain, making it accessible for many. The majority of trails are classified as easy, with 58 routes falling into this category. There are also 45 moderate options for those seeking a bit more challenge, but no difficult trails are present.
Yes, the region is nestled between the Iller and Danube rivers, and some trails incorporate water features. You can find highlights like the Rushing Iller River or the Rest Area on the Iller Near Senden, which can be part of longer routes or visited as points of interest.
